25: The father's care and the system's "new pitfalls"
Excellence spent a long and agonizing weekend in anxiety and loss. The confrontation with Su Mu at the library, the sudden appearance of Evelyn Li, and that business card which felt like a hot potato—all of these echoed repeatedly in his mind. He didn't even have the heart to struggle with that headache-inducing neural interface task; he just mechanically completed the daily training required by the system, like a walking corpse.
On Monday morning, sunlight filtered through the gaps in the dormitory curtains, casting a pale beam of light on the floor. Excellence hadn't slept all night, and the system's energy alert echoed in his mind like a death knell: [Energy reserves have dropped to 23%. Please replenish high-energy substances as soon as possible.] He mechanically chewed on an energy bar, the taste like wax.
Just then, his phone rang. Seeing the word 'Father' flashing on the screen, Excellence's heart skipped a beat. He took a deep breath, trying to make his voice sound normal: 'Dad?'
'Xiao Yue,' his father's familiar voice came from the other end of the receiver, accompanied by the metallic friction background noise typical of a hardware processing factory. 'Was the module I sent you last time useful? Uncle Liu has been thinking of a few new ideas and said they might help with that 'graduation project' of yours. Do you want me to send you some more?'
Listening to his father's simple and unadorned words, Excellence's nose soured, and his eyes instantly welled up. Home was better—no infighting, no suspicion or testing, only unconditional support. He could almost see his father standing in the noisy workshop, holding the phone between his shoulder and ear while still inspecting the products.
'It's useful! Very useful!' Excellence tried hard to make his voice full of enthusiasm. 'Dad, thank you, Uncle Liu, for me! But there's no need to send any more for now; I have... enough for the time being.' He glanced at the mountain of precision components piled up on his workbench, a bitter feeling rising in his heart.
'Oh, okay.' There was a hint of disappointment in his father's voice, but he immediately asked with concern, 'Do you have enough money? Don't starve yourself. Your mom nags every day, saying you must be eating instant noodles at school again.'
'Enough, it's enough,' Excellence said quickly, his fingers unconsciously gripping the corner of his clothes. The system's material list flashed in his mind, and those astronomical price tags made his stomach churn.
The father and son chatted a bit more about household matters. Just as Excellence was about to end the call, his father suddenly seemed to remember something and said, 'Oh, right, a few days ago, one of your classmates came to the factory.'
Excellence's heart tightened instantly! The energy bar in his hand dropped to the floor with a clatter. 'My classmate? Who?'
'A female classmate, surnamed Su, said she was your class monitor.' His father's voice held a tone of appreciation. 'She's quite pretty and speaks very politely. She came to ask if you've encountered any difficulties recently and if you need any help. She even praised our factory, saying that although it's small, the craftsmen have good skills.'
Su Mu?! She actually went to his home?!
Excellence was stunned, feeling all the blood in his body rush to his brain in an instant. What did she mean by this? Investigating him deeply? Or... really caring about him? The system's warning sound immediately rang out: [Abnormally high heart rate detected. It is recommended to calm down immediately.]
'Did she... did she say anything else?' Excellence asked hurriedly, his fingers subconsciously gripping his phone.
'Nothing much, she just took a look around the factory and asked about things from your childhood...' His father seemed to recall something and said with a smile, 'She specifically looked at your workbench from when you were little and said those little inventions were very interesting.'
Excellence felt his scalp tingle. Su Mu even investigated his 'dark history' from childhood?! Those household appliances he had modified beyond recognition, those whimsical 'inventions'... It's over; this is definitely evidence gathering!
'Xiao Yue, this girl is nice, she looks like a good student. You should learn more from her...' His father was still rambling, but Excellence could no longer hear what followed.
This action by Su Mu was completely unexpected. What did it mean behind the scenes? Deeper suspicion, or... a glimmer of opportunity? He recalled every expression and every word of Su Mu at the library, trying to find clues.
After hanging up the phone, Excellence's mood became even more complicated. He paced back and forth in the dormitory, the system's energy warning and his father's exhortations intertwining in his mind. Just then, that familiar, cold, and ruthless prompt sounded again:
[New task generated: [Energy Upgrade]]
[Task requirements: Within 75 natural days, design and manufacture a 'small high-efficiency wireless energy transmission device (medium-short range)' based on existing technology, with a transmission efficiency of no less than 30% and an effective distance of no less than 5 meters.]
[Task reward: [Fundamentals of Energy Network Construction Based on Resonance Principles.pdf]]
[Task failure penalty: ... (The host should already have a deep understanding)]
Excellence looked at the task details displayed on the holographic projection, lacking even the strength to complain. Wireless energy transmission? And 30% efficiency? 5-meter distance? This is even more outrageous than brainwave control!
'System... are you adding fuel to the fire because you see I'm not dead yet?' Excellence asked weakly, feeling like a lamb pushed to the edge of a cliff.
[This technology is a foundational prerequisite for several subsequent key technologies and is related to some technologies already mastered by the host (such as specific frequency modulation). Please face it positively, host.] The system's voice was righteous and stern, as if stating an obvious fact.
What was even more despairing was the material list that popped up next: [Required materials: Iridium-osmium alloy 0.5 kg (purity 99.99%), superconducting ceramic substrate (dimensions 200mm × 200mm), quantum dot resonator × 4, high-frequency oscillation crystal...]
Looking at the long string of zeros following those materials, Excellence felt a darkness before his eyes. These were not things that could be solved with Pinduoduo or Taobao, nor were they materials that a regular laboratory could provide!
Money! He needed a lot of money! Before, he could barely get by by gaming the system and using cheap components, but this time, it really wouldn't work!
Could it be... that he really had to go find that Evelyn Li? Accept that dangerous invitation? Or...
A more dangerous thought emerged uncontrollably in his mind. Stored in the system's database were several 'low-risk, high-reward' short-term technology projects, any one of which would be enough to obtain a huge amount of funds in a short time. However...
[Warning: Detected that the host is browsing the restricted technology directory. The premature application of such technology may trigger unpredictable chain reactions.] The system immediately issued an alert.
Excellence painfully clutched his head. He knew what those so-called 'low-risk' projects meant—each technology could change the landscape of an industry, or even trigger market shocks. But did he have a choice?
Just as he was sinking into despair, his phone suddenly vibrated. It was a message from an unknown number:
'Student Excellence, I heard you have been looking for some special materials recently? The Prophet Foundation happens to have a batch of idle experimental materials that you might be able to use. Interested in a chat? - Evelyn Li'
The attachment to the message was a picture showing a well-equipped laboratory, and neatly placed on the table were exactly the rare materials and components he urgently needed.
Excellence's fingers hovered trembling over the reply key. He knew this was likely a trap, but it was also a tempting opportunity.
Meanwhile, at the other end of the campus, Su Mu was standing in front of the window of the physics laboratory, looking at Excellence's number on her phone screen, hesitating whether to press the call button. Complex data streams flickered on her spectacle lenses, and one window displayed a detailed investigation report of the Zhuo Family Hardware Factory.
'Excellence... what exactly are you hiding?' She whispered to herself, a look of mixed worry and curiosity flashing in her eyes.
And in the top-floor office of the city's tallest building, Evelyn Li was elegantly sipping black tea, watching Excellence's conflicted expression on the surveillance screen, a meaningful smile curling at the corners of her mouth.
'The game has begun, my dear Excellence.' She said softly, her eyes flashing with a hunter's glint.
Excellence stood at the crossroads of life, each choice leading to an unknown path. The warmth of family, the suspicion of friends, the temptation of enemies, the coercion of the system... all these forces were pushing him toward a decision he had to make.
He took a deep breath, his fingers slowly moving toward the phone keyboard. No matter which path he chose, it would change the trajectory of his life. And at this moment, he was like someone standing on the edge of a cliff, caught in a dilemma.
